Understanding the Incident

The drowning incident took place on Saturday afternoon, a typical busy time at Lopez Lake, one of the Central Coast’s favored recreational spots. Witnesses reported that the victim and his friends had been swimming when he disappeared beneath the water. Friends attempted to locate him before calling for help, but despite their efforts, he was not found until emergency responders arrived.

Local authorities were quick to respond, deploying dive teams and medical personnel to the scene. However, the victim was pronounced dead after resuscitation attempts failed. The incident has left the community in shock, as such tragedies can happen in seemingly safe environments.

Water Safety Measures for Swimmers

This tragic event serves as a stark reminder of the importance of practicing water safety. Many families frequent Lopez Lake and other water bodies in San Luis Obispo County during the summer months, and understanding safety protocols is crucial to prevent similar incidents.

Swimmers are urged to observe the following safety guidelines:

  • Swim with a buddy: Never swim alone. A buddy system can provide assistance in case of an emergency.
  • Know your limits: Be aware of your swimming abilities and avoid pushing yourself beyond what you can handle.
  • Stay sober: Alcohol and swimming can be a dangerous combination. Alcohol impairs judgment and coordination.
  • Observe posted signs: Pay attention to safety signs and warnings at swimming areas. These are there for your protection.
  • Wear a life jacket: If you are not a strong swimmer or are swimming in deep water, consider wearing a life jacket.

It’s essential for swimmers to prioritize safety to ensure a fun and enjoyable experience at local lakes.
